Does crime actually pay?

Crime appears to pay less than legitimate work for most mid-rate offenders; the reverse is true for most high-rate offenders. The earnings from crime per day spent in prison decrease as the number of crimes increases, suggesting that high-rate offenders commit crimes with little regard to the net yield.

What does facing the music mean?

When you have to face the music, you’re confronted with the consequences of something bad you’ve done. Anyone who lies or avoids a responsibility for long enough eventually has to face the music. This might involve simply admitting you’ve done something wrong, or being punished or scolded by an authority figure.

What crime gets the most money?

Drug trafficking is the most lucrative form of business for criminals, with an estimated annual value of $320 billion. UNODC says that roughly half of the income from organized crime comes from illicit drugs proceeds, equivalent to between 0.6 percent and 0.9 percent of global GDP.
